English meaning
- dapple noun A mottled marking, usually in clusters.
- dappled adj Having a mottled or spotted skin or coat, dapple.
- mottled adj Colored in patches; spotted.
- piebald adj Spotted or blotched, especially in black and white.
- speckled adj Covered with small spots or marks of a different color.
- spotted adj Marked with spots.
